Taiwo Awoniyi Becomes First Nigerian To Score In Major League As Covid-19 Suspension Lifts

Taiwo Awoniyi became the first Nigerian to score in a major football league on Sunday as Mainz 05 held Cologne to a 2-2 draw.

Awoniyi came off as a super sub to engineer Mainz 05’s recovery to Cologne as the German Bundesliga resumed after the coronavirus suspension.

Cologne were ahead by two goals before Awoniyi halved the deficit few minutes after coming off the bench.

The Liverpool loanee was scoring his first goal of the Bundesliga season since joining from Liverpool.

He has now made seven appearances for his club and mostly as a substitute.

The former U17 World Cup Winner has also had loan spells with FSV Frankfurt, NEC, Gent, and two spells with Belgian outfit Royal Excel Mouscron.

It was the lift Mainz needed as they then drew level at 2-2 in the 72nd minute.

Mainz are just four points clear of the drop zone in 15th place with 27 points from 26 matches.
